"""Tests for the Manager object for FileCheckers."""
|
|
import errno
|
|
|
|
import mock
|
|
import pytest
|
|
|
|
from flake8 import checker
|
|
|
|
|
|
def style_guide_mock():
|
|
"""Create a mock StyleGuide object."""
|
|
return mock.MagicMock(**{
|
|
'options.diff': False,
|
|
'options.jobs': '4',
|
|
})
|
|
|
|
|
|
def _parallel_checker_manager():
|
|
"""Call Manager.run() and return the number of calls to `run_serial`."""
|
|
style_guide = style_guide_mock()
|
|
manager = checker.Manager(style_guide, [], [])
|
|
# multiple checkers is needed for parallel mode
|
|
manager.checkers = [mock.Mock(), mock.Mock()]
|
|
return manager
|
|
|
|
|
|
def test_oserrors_cause_serial_fall_back():
|
|
"""Verify that OSErrors will cause the Manager to fallback to serial."""
|
|
err = OSError(errno.ENOSPC, 'Ominous message about spaceeeeee')
|
|
with mock.patch('_multiprocessing.SemLock', side_effect=err):
|
|
manager = _parallel_checker_manager()
|
|
with mock.patch.object(manager, 'run_serial') as serial:
|
|
manager.run()
|
|
assert serial.call_count == 1
|
|
|
|
|
|
@mock.patch('flake8.utils.is_windows', return_value=False)
|
|
def test_oserrors_are_reraised(is_windows):
|
|
"""Verify that unexpected OSErrors will cause the Manager to reraise."""
|
|
err = OSError(errno.EAGAIN, 'Ominous message')
|
|
with mock.patch('_multiprocessing.SemLock', side_effect=err):
|
|
manager = _parallel_checker_manager()
|
|
with mock.patch.object(manager, 'run_serial') as serial:
|
|
with pytest.raises(OSError):
|
|
manager.run()
|
|
assert serial.call_count == 0
|
|
|
|
|
|
def test_multiprocessing_is_disabled():
|
|
"""Verify not being able to import multiprocessing forces jobs to 0."""
|
|
style_guide = style_guide_mock()
|
|
with mock.patch('flake8.checker.multiprocessing', None):
|
|
manager = checker.Manager(style_guide, [], [])
|
|
assert manager.jobs == 0
|
|
|
|
|
|
def test_make_checkers():
|
|
"""Verify that we create a list of FileChecker instances."""
|
|
style_guide = style_guide_mock()
|
|
files = ['file1', 'file2']
|
|
checkplugins = mock.Mock()
|
|
checkplugins.to_dictionary.return_value = {
|
|
'ast_plugins': [],
|
|
'logical_line_plugins': [],
|
|
'physical_line_plugins': [],
|
|
}
|
|
with mock.patch('flake8.checker.multiprocessing', None):
|
|
manager = checker.Manager(style_guide, files, checkplugins)
|
|
|
|
with mock.patch('flake8.utils.filenames_from') as filenames_from:
|
|
filenames_from.side_effect = [['file1'], ['file2']]
|
|
with mock.patch('flake8.utils.fnmatch', return_value=True):
|
|
with mock.patch('flake8.processor.FileProcessor'):
|
|
manager.make_checkers()
|
|
|
|
for file_checker in manager.checkers:
|
|
assert file_checker.filename in files
|
